Dental Hygienist Degree Options

Montclair California dental hygienist removing plaque from teeth of female patientBecause of the added responsibility as compared to an assistant, dental hygienists working in Montclair CA dental practices are normally required to hold an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can take anywhere from 2 to as long as 3 years to complete and must be accredited by the CDA in almost every state. They are offered in community colleges as well as trade and technical schools.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a clinical aspect to the training as well. Some programs also sponsor internships with local dentists or dental practices.

Dental Hygienist Online Training Programs

Choosing an online dental hygienist program may be a good alternative for obtaining your training. Just keep in mind that the classes will not be 100% online, since there will be a practical component to your training. But the balance of your classes will be available by means of your desktop computer in the convenience of your Montclair CA home or elsewhere on your laptop or tablet. For those working while attending college, online dental programs make education much more obtainable. Many may even offer lower tuition rates than their on-campus competitors. And supplementary expenses such as for commuting, books and school supplies may be reduced as well. The clinical training can typically be completed at an area dental practice or in an on-campus lab. With both the online and clinical training, everything necessary to receive the appropriate education is provided. If you have the dedication for this method of education, you may find that attending an online dental hygienist school is the right option for you.

Is the Dental Program Accredited? There are a number of good reasons why you should only choose an accredited dental hygienist program. If you are intending to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a condition in virtually all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Examination, your dental college must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ps guarantee that the education you receive is comprehensive and of the highest quality. Montclair CA employers frequently prefer or require that new hires are graduates of accredited colleges. And finally, if you are applying for a student loan or financial aid, often they are not obtainable for non-accredited schools.

Is Sufficient Practical Training Included? Practical or clinical training is a vital part of any dental training program. This applies for the online school options also. A number of dental hygienist schools have associations with regional dental offices and clinics that provide clinical training for their students. It's not only essential that the school you choose provides enough clinical hours but also provides them in the kind of practice that you subsequently want to work in. For example, if you are interested in a career in pediatric dentistry, confirm that the program you choose offers clinical rotation in a local Montclair CA dental office that specializes in dental treatment for children.

Is There an Internship Program? Find out if the dental programs you are considering have an internship program. Internships are probably the most effective means to get hands-on, practical experience in a real dental practice. They help students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students create working relationships in the professional dental community. And they are attractive on resumes also.

 What is the Entire Cost of the Program? Dental hygiene programs can differ in cost dependent on the length of the program and the amount of clinical training provided. Other factors, for instance the reputations of the schools and if they are public or private also come into play. But besides the tuition there are other significant expenses which can add up. They can include costs for such things as commuting and textbooks as well as school materials, equipment and supplies. So when analyzing the cost of schools, don't forget to include all of the expenses related to your education. Most schools have financial assistance offices, so be sure to check out what is offered as far as loans, grants and scholarships in the Montclair CA area.
